The BCM89890 is a specialized Broadcom semiconductor—specifically the industry's first IEEE 802.3ch-compliant automotive multigigabit Ethernet PHY [5.7, 5.16]. It is designed for high-performance automotive networking, supporting data rates of 2.5G, 5G, and 10G over a single shielded twisted-pair cable [5.8, 5.16]. Core Technical Specifications

The BCM89890 performs all physical layer (PHY) functions for 10G/5G/2.5GBASE-T1 encoded packets, specifically optimized for the harsh automotive environment. Standards Compliance: Fully compliant with IEEE 802.3ch and qualified to automotive standards. Features integrated 802.1AE MACsec with 128/256-bit AES encryption and BroadR-Secure™ for packet authentication, guarding against cyberattacks.
